Solution for 2(x+3)(x-3)=0 equation:


Simplifying
2(x + 3)(x + -3) = 0

Reorder the terms:
2(3 + x)(x + -3) = 0

Reorder the terms:
2(3 + x)(-3 + x) = 0

Multiply (3 + x) * (-3 + x)
2(3(-3 + x) + x(-3 + x)) = 0
2((-3 * 3 + x * 3) + x(-3 + x)) = 0
2((-9 + 3x) + x(-3 + x)) = 0
2(-9 + 3x + (-3 * x + x * x)) = 0
2(-9 + 3x + (-3x + x2)) = 0

Combine like terms: 3x + -3x = 0
2(-9 + 0 + x2) = 0
2(-9 + x2) = 0
(-9 * 2 + x2 * 2) = 0
(-18 + 2x2) = 0

Solving
-18 + 2x2 =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'18' to each side of the equation.
-18 + 18 + 2x2 = 0 + 18

Combine like terms: -18 + 18 = 0
0 + 2x2 = 0 + 18
2x2 = 0 + 18

Combine like terms: 0 + 18 = 18
2x2 = 18

Divide each side by '2'.
x2 = 9

Simplifying
x2 = 9

Take the square root of each side:
x = {-3, 3}
